Description
Create your own textured art jewelry. You will learn basic metal fabrication techniques that include fold forming, cutting, filing, stamping, piercing, doming and soldering. Unique etched metal patterns can be applied freehand or from texture mats. Riveting will be demonstrated, as well as drilling river stones, using motorized hand tools, professional finishing, and working with silver precious metal clay. Lots of options, lots of fun!
Kay Rashka has taught jewelry metals classes since 2000, after taking a novice jewelry class 35 years ago. Her book, Bead Meets Metal, features Kay’s metalwork designs incorporating an eclectic mix of beads. Her work is available at the Madison Museum of Contemporary Art Store (MMoCA).
